Comprehending Reliable Irrigation Equipments



Although different Irrigation methods exist, comprehending effective Irrigation systems is vital for optimizing water use in agriculture. Effective Irrigation encompasses innovations and strategies made to deliver water straight to crops in a regulated manner, decreasing waste and making the most of productivity. Traditional methods, such as furrow and flooding Irrigation, typically bring about considerable water loss through dissipation and runoff. On the other hand, modern-day systems, including drip and sprinkler Irrigation, enable targeted application, guaranteeing that plants receive the accurate amount of water needed for development.


Farmers should examine aspects such as dirt type, plant requirements, and climate problems when picking a watering system. Furthermore, the combination of wise innovations, like moisture sensors and automated controls, can additionally improve effectiveness. By adopting efficient Irrigation practices, farming stakeholders can conserve water sources, lower expenses, and promote sustainable farming, ultimately contributing to the resilience of agricultural systems when faced with climate modification.

Water Preservation Techniques



As water shortage ends up being an increasingly pushing concern, the fostering of advanced Irrigation methods becomes a crucial strategy for promoting lasting farming. These strategies include drip Irrigation, which provides water directly to plant roots, lessening dissipation and runoff. Additionally, rainwater harvesting systems capture and store rain for later use, enhancing water schedule. Soil dampness sensing units additionally boost water conservation by supplying data-driven insights on Irrigation requirements, permitting specific water application. Mulching aids retain dirt wetness and reduces the requirement for frequent Irrigation. By applying these water conservation strategies, farmers can significantly decrease water use, lower functional expenses, and add to ecological sustainability, guaranteeing that farming methods stay viable when faced with climate difficulties.

Improving Plant Returns and High Quality



Effective Irrigation systems not only preserve water but likewise play a crucial function in enhancing plant returns and quality. By providing specific quantities of water straight to the root zones, these systems decrease water tension on plants, leading to much healthier growth and higher efficiency. Regular moisture levels foster suitable conditions for nutrient uptake, bring about durable plant advancement. Additionally, enhanced Irrigation techniques reduce the risk of overwatering, which can create vitamins and mineral leaching and origin diseases, eventually boosting crop quality.


Additionally, efficient Irrigation assists in the administration of dirt salinity, which can detrimentally impact plant performance. By keeping ideal dampness levels, these systems add to far better dirt structure and fertility. The combination of enhanced water monitoring and boosted plant health brings about higher returns and premium produce, satisfying the demands of both markets and customers. Subsequently, investing in effective Irrigation is critical for attaining sustainable agricultural methods that focus on return and quality.
